    Windows 10 - IIS - manage.iis.net - how to keep hackers out?


    Recently I went by chance to the website of https://manage.iis.net

    To my big surprise this thing was able to access my local IIS.


    Isn't it a security risk if a local IIS can be administrated by a remote website?

    How do I know if not only manage.iis.net works with my local IIS but also some other guys?


    I like the idea that one PC can administrate another PC (in the same network) but not that internet based machines can do that.
